Mobile Health Technology To Enhance Healthcare Service Delivery In Developing Nations (Saudi Arabia), Nawaf Khan
Electronic Theses and Dissertations, 2020-
Saudi Arabia is among the countries that have very high prevalence rates of diabetes and hypertension, with prevalence rates of almost 18% and 25%, respectively. The majority of patients with diabetes and hypertension fail to manage their diseases and to show up for their follow up appointments. Mhealth technology is among the interventions that have been recently adopted to overcome these issues and improve the quality of healthcare services. A Computational Biomechanical Model-Based Optimization Of Fulcrum Support In Orthosis Enabled Closed Reduction Of Developmental Dysplasia Of The Hip, Christopher Rose
Electronic Theses and Dissertations, 2020-
Hip abduction orthosis devices (HAOD) are used to reduce the hip joint of infants affected by developmental dysplasia of the hip (DDH). HAOD have been successful for mild cases of DDH and ineffective for severe cases. Efforts in understanding the biomechanics of lower limbs have been made to improve the success rate of current treatment methods, especially for Grade IV dislocations (G4).
